The Maiden (2023)
Premiere 31 Aug 2023 | 117 min | Drama Fantasy Mystery
• 19 views • 0 thumbs up • 0 thumbs down
Amidst multiple disappearances, the lives of three suburban teenagers cosmically intertwine around their local ravine - as they grapple with grief, loneliness, and unexpected friendship.